In nutshell.asc, in the Branches in a Nutshell section there are two graphs detailing the relationship between revisions, branches, and the HEAD pointer. Each of the boxes has the word "size" next to commit, tree, or blob but there is no corresponding discussion in the text for what that means. It's clearly not a column header as the items under size are either a fingerprint value, author's name, file name, etc.

Here is one of the diagrams:
commit-and-tree-annotated

I've read through most of the chapter and can't find anything that clues me into what size might mean in these diagrams.
